Installing Fixtures with Spiral Washers
The procedure requires two spanner wrenches and assumes you are familiar with
all operating aspects of your system.
Note
Sometimes you might have multiple fixtures in the force train that have
different force ratings. When installing the fixtures pretensioned with
spiral washers, install the fixtures with the lowest force rating first. Then
install any other fixtures from the lowest to the highest force rating.
1. Ensure that system hydraulic pressure has been reduced to zero before
proceeding. To do this, turn off the hydraulic power unit and exercise the
actuator until it stops moving.
2. Clean the connector studs and the internal threads of the force train
element(s). Inspect the thread mating surfaces for signs of contamination or
corrosion. All damaged threads should be repaired or the component
replaced.
3. Apply a thin layer of Molykote
®
G paste, or equivalent, to all thread mating
surfaces.
4. When installing a load cell, place a small piece of compliant material (such
as a styrofoam bead) inside the load cell to keep the stud from contacting the
bottom of the hole.
